Greenpeace is actively involved in lobbying for effective international environmental law to address global problems and has achieved significant successes, such as the involvement in the adoption of the UN General Assembly resolution imposing a moratorium on large-scale drift nets on the high seas and the Biosafety Protocol to the Convention on Biological Diversity, which controls the international trade in genetically modified organisms. In Steel & Morris v UK (2005) the Court held that, given this role, NGOs can invoke the same high level of protection as the press under the right to freedom of expression provided they act in good faith in order to provide accurate and reliable information in accordance with the ethics of journalism Greenpeace lawyers play an important role in ensuring publications live up to this requirement and in defending the concomitant right to criticise. Greenpeace East Asia et al v Taiwan Ministry of Economic Affairs:On 3 February 2021, four individual plaintiffs who live in the areas that are directly impacted by the simulated sea-level rise and storm surge, as well as Greenpeace East Asia and Environmental Jurists Association, filed a lawsuit against Taiwans Ministry of Economic Affairs (MOEA).
